California, Colorado Leagues Invest in CUNA Network Services

MADISON, WI – The California Credit Union League and the Colorado Credit Union System announce their investment in CUNA Network Services, the credit union system's online business development and deployment organization. These separate investments by each league mark the first credit union league investments in CUNA Network Services.

"The California League recognizes not only credit unions'need for e-commerce products and services, but that credit unions needs are unique in the marketplace, and require a system- owned and oriented solution like CUNA Network Services," said California League President David L. Chatfield. "We're confident CUNA Network Services is the answer credit unions are looking for."

"We carefully reviewed the direction the financial service business is going and determined that CUNA Network Services is moving in the right direction," said James D. Holt, executive vice president of the Colorado Credit Union Financial and Support System. "We believe this investment will help position our credit unions to offer delivery channels and mechanisms that their members will be demanding."

Formed in July 2001 through the combination of Sunstar IP Communications and the e-commerce assets of CUNA Strategic Services, Inc. (CSSI), CUNA Network Services is 38% owned by CSSI, which also controls 4 of 7 seats on the CUNA Network Services Board. Credit union leagues own 49% of CSSI. The mission of CUNA Network Services is to become the credit union system's premier development and delivery entity for current and future e-commerce products and services.

"We're gratified that the California and Colorado Leagues have decided to become investors in our organization," said CUNA Network Services President John Hobko. "We're glad that when they looked at us, they liked what they saw. A number of investors are looking at us right now, and we're confident they'll want to join us."


CUNA Network Services provides efficient, advanced online business and communication products and services exclusively to the credit union movement. Its mission is to develop technology and delivery systems for future credit union e–commerce initiatives, allowing credit unions of all sizes to provide competitive e–commerce solutions to their members.
